Christmas-time Groceries for a family in need

$28.00
During school holidays Care Centre children return to stay with family guardians. These are extremely needy homes and we make sure that kids go home with groceries so that the children's presence is never a burden and always a blessing. Donate to help a family enjoy their favorite foods this Christmas holiday. 
  • ​Groceries include maize meal, flour, milk, sugar, tea, and other local staples

48 bananas for 48 kids

$2.40
Enough bananas for each Care Centre kid to have one.

​KOCC's fruit purchases support small farmers, and banana sellers in particular are typically those with a few banana trees and few options for income other than walking around looking for buyers. We avoid big wholesalers and make sure to purchase from the small sellers in the Care Centre's neighborhood.

$.05 each x 48 = $2.40
